EDGAR GARNETT

I am looking for the death record of Edgar Garnett Born 17 - 11 - 1914 Oct - Dec - 1914 in Penistone Vol 9c Page 668 and married Gertrude Cropper Jan - Mar - 1936 in Barnsley Vol 9c Page 287, I have found a death record for E. Garnett 30 - 04 - 1945 he was a prisoner of war in Germany at the time of his death. this E. Garnett was a Pte in the Green Howards service number 4396792 could this be the one I am looking for. I have found a death record for a E. Garnett Born 24 - 02 - 1914 and died September 1997 in Bradford but this does not match the Edgar I am looking for.
